In-Depth Analysis

SugarCRMSugarCRM

CRM platform that delivers better customer experiences

Strengths

  • +Deep ERP integration (180+) ideal for manufacturing and distribution
  • +No-code customization lets admins tailor without developers
  • +Unified platform covers sales, marketing, and service
  • +On-premises deployment option for data-sensitive industries
  • +AI features included in Advanced tier without separate AI add-on

Weaknesses

  • -15-user minimum on Sugar Sell plans is prohibitive for small teams
  • -Starting at $59/user/month puts it in premium territory
  • -UI looks dated compared to newer CRM platforms
  • -Marketing module (Sugar Market) starts at $1,000/month separately
  • -Ecosystem and app marketplace are smaller than Salesforce or HubSpot

HubSpotHubSpot

CRM platform for scaling businesses

Strengths

  • +Generous free tier with CRM, forms, email, live chat, and basic reporting at no cost
  • +Unified platform eliminates data silos between marketing, sales, and service teams
  • +Intuitive interface with short learning curve compared to Salesforce
  • +Extensive integration marketplace and open API for custom connections
  • +HubSpot Academy provides free certifications and high-quality training content

Weaknesses

  • -Pricing escalates quickly, Professional and Enterprise tiers are expensive for SMBs
  • -Marketing contacts model means you pay more as your database grows
  • -CMS is less flexible than WordPress for heavily customized websites
  • -Reporting and analytics lag behind dedicated BI tools like Looker or Tableau
  • -Contract terms require annual commitment; no monthly billing on higher tiers
